"Flowers floating in the water, a kind of acacia, two places of leisure." Whose poem is this?

Bloom is full of flowers and flowing water. One kind of lovesickness, two places of leisure. From Song Dynasty's Li Qingzhao's "Cut Plum, Lotus Root Fragrance, Residual Jade in Autumn".

Lotus root is fragrant, and jade is lingering in autumn. Gently untie Luo Shang and go to Lan alone. Who sent the brocade book, the word geese returned, and the moon was full of the West Building.

Bloom is full of flowers and flowing water. One kind of lovesickness, two places of leisure. There is no way to eliminate this situation, only frown and mind.
